The adoption of cloud billing solutions is proliferating as businesses move to the cloud. With increase in the adoption of the pay-as-you-use pricing model, tracking the usage of allocated resources and providing real-time view of an account's resource consumption is necessary to enhance customer experience and to avoid revenue leakages. The cloud billing solutions bring flexibility and scalability to comply with the changing needs of billing. The billing services on cloud provide organizations with several advantages, including increased transparency in the charging and billing processes, virtualized workplaces, flexibility to upscale with increase in the number of customers, and simplified operations, along with accelerated performance.

MarketsandMarkets believes that time consumption and ongoing maintenance are the major constraints in the cloud billing market. These limitations carry a significant potential for hampering the adoption rate of cloud billing in various Small and Medium Businesses (SMBs) across a wide range of verticals.

The cloud billing market is expected to grow from USD 4,550.0 Million in 2015 to USD 14,600.0 Million by 2020, at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 26.3%. In regional segmentation, North America is expected to be the largest market in terms of market size while Asia-Pacific (APAC), Latin America, and the Middle East and Africa (MEA) are expected to emerge rapidly in this market at high CAGRs.
